Translation

Saheeh International

Have you seen he who has taken as his god his [own] desire, and Allah has sent him astray due to knowledge and has set a seal upon his hearing and his heart and put over his vision a veil? So who will guide him after Allah? Then will you not be reminded?

What does Quran 45:23 say?

In Saheeh International, Quran 45:23 (Surah Al-Jaathiya, Crouching) reads: “Have you seen he who has taken as his god his [own] desire, and Allah has sent him astray due to knowledge and has set a seal upon his hearing and his heart and put over his vision a veil? So who will guide him after Allah? Then will you not be reminded?”

Which surah is verse 45:23 in?

Quran 45:23 is āyah 23 of Surah Al-Jaathiya (Crouching), chapter 45 of the Qurʾān — a Meccan (Makkī) surah of 37 verses.
